
About this episode
In this episode, Andrew Davis and Chris Branch discuss the impact of Sora, a generative AI platform, on content creation and the authenticity of online content. They explore the potential of Sora to revolutionize video production and storytelling, as well as the challenges of maintaining character continuity. The hosts also speculate on the future of video generation and the competition in the market. They express their eagerness for Sora to be released to the general public while acknowledging the need for careful testing and consideration of potential risks.
Takeaways
- Sora has the potential to democratize video production and enable anyone to create high-quality videos.
- The authenticity of online content is increasingly being questioned, as AI-generated videos become more realistic.
- Maintaining character continuity is a challenge for AI-generated videos and a key consideration for traditional storytellers.
- The release of Sora may lead to increased competition in the video generation market, with other companies developing similar platforms.
- Limited access to Sora is currently being used to test and address potential risks before a public release.
